I'm doing a cover, and I want to write the plot. But, when I make the plot bigger, the rows run into each other. I've tryed justification, but it doesn't work What can i do?

Click on WINDOW in the top menu.
In the DROP DOWN menu click on PARAGRAPH [a new TEXT tool palette will appear]
Click on the CHARACTER tab
On the far RIGHT of your palette you will now see a symbol with two "A's" [one above the other]
Select/highlight your your text.......Then using the DROP DOWN menu which belongs to the two A's symbol simply change the settings to suit.
This is called SET THE LEADING.......and, allows you to adjust the space in between your sentences/text however you want them to look
